The appearance of a puddle at the bottom of the refrigerator compartment is not just a minor household nuisance, but a signal that the condensate drainage system has ceased to function correctly. The moisture that forms on the back wall during defrosting cycles flows down a groove into a drainage hole, from where it is discharged outside through a tube, usually into a special tray above the compressor. When this path is blocked, water begins to accumulate below, threatening to spoil the products and damage the seals.
This problem cannot be ignored, since water stagnation it creates an ideal environment for the growth of bacteria and the appearance of mold, which will inevitably lead to an unpleasant musty odor inside the chamber. Diagnostics of the problem: why the water is at the bottom
Before taking active cleaning steps, you need to make sure that the reason lies precisely in the drainage hole and not in others malfunctions. Users often confuse clogged drainage with defrost system problems or housing damage. Carefully inspect the back wall of the refrigerator: if ice or a “fur coat” is visible on it, and there is water underneath, this is a sure sign that the channel is clogged.
The main culprits for blocking the drain are pieces of food, crumbs, lettuce leaves or mucus formed due to the proliferation of microorganisms. Also, a piece of ice could get into the hole if the temperature in the chamber was too low or the door remained open for a long time. Ice plug Often formed when the defrost sensor malfunctions, but most often this is the result of rare defrosting of the unit.
⚠️ Attention: If water appears suddenly and in large volumes, check integrity of internal tubes. Mechanical damage to the drainage system may require replacement of elements, rather than just cleaning.
For an accurate diagnosis, you can perform a simple test: pour a small amount of water (about 50-100 ml) into the funnel of the drainage hole. If the water drains slowly or remains in place, the drain is clogged. If the water leaves with a characteristic gurgle and quickly disappears, the problem may lie in an overfilled evaporator tray or a compressor malfunction, which requires deeper diagnostics.
Necessary tools and preparation for work
To properly clean the drain hole, you do not need complex professional tools, but you should prepare the workplace and the necessary equipment in advance. This will allow you not to be distracted during the process and get the job done as cleanly and efficiently as possible. You will need a soft rag or paper towels to remove water from the bottom of the refrigerator compartment.
The main tool for mechanical cleaning will be a long flexible wire, a bottle brush or a special cable. It is important that the item is flexible enough to follow the curves of the tube, but rigid enough to push through the clog. Also prepare a rubber bulb (enema) or a large syringe without a needle to flush the system with water.
- 🧽 A soft sponge and detergent for treating the walls of the chamber.
- 💧 Warm water (not boiling water!) to defrost ice plugs.
- 🔦 Flashlight for inspecting the internal space of the drainage channel.
- 🧤 Rubber gloves for maintaining hygiene when working with contaminants.
Before starting work, be sure turn off the refrigerator from the power supply. This is a safety requirement and a necessary condition for the system to defrost naturally if an ice plug forms inside. Leave the doors open for at least 2-3 hours so that the ice in the channel has time to melt, otherwise you risk piercing the plastic tube with a hard object.
Mechanical cleaning of the drainage channel
After the refrigerator has defrosted and the water has been removed from the bottom, you can proceed to the actual cleaning Take the prepared wire or brush. If wire is used, it is better to make a small loop at its end or secure a cotton swab so as not to scratch the inner walls of the tube or pierce them through.
Carefully insert the tool into the hole located at the bottom of the back wall. Movements must be translational and rotational. Push the clog deeper, trying to break the plug of dirt or ice. Do not use excessive force: if the tool gets stuck, try turning it a little or removing it back to pull out some of the dirt.

During the process, you may hear the sound of a popping plug or feel that the resistance has disappeared. This means that the path for water is clear. To consolidate the result, it is recommended to repeat the procedure for inserting and removing the instrument several times in order to maximally clean the canal walls from adhering mucus.
⚠️ Attention: It is strictly forbidden to use sharp objects (knives, knitting needles with sharp ends) without protection. You can damage the freon circuit if the tube passes in close proximity, which will lead to expensive repairs.
After mechanical cleaning, be sure to check the passage of the channel by pouring a glass of water into it. It should quickly and without residue go into the drainage system. If the water is stagnant, repeat the procedure or move on to deep rinsing methods. In some models, for example LG or Samsung, access to the bottom of the tube may be limited by the design, which requires special care.
Rinsing and disinfecting the system
Mechanical removal of the blockage is only half the battle. A bacterial coating often remains on the walls of the tube, which after a short time will again cause blockage and the appearance of an unpleasant odor. Therefore, the washing step is critical for long-term results. Use warm water, you can add a little mild detergent or soda.
Fill the water into a rubber bulb or large syringe. Press the nose of the bulb firmly against the drainage hole and press sharply, but without fanaticism. A hydraulic shock will help to completely knock out any remaining dirt and flush the entire length of the tube. Repeat the procedure 3-5 times, each time adding clean water.

For disinfection, you can use a weak solution of chlorhexidine or special products for cleaning refrigerators. Pour the solution into the canal and leave for 15-20 minutes, then rinse thoroughly with clean water. This will kill microorganisms and prevent the formation of biofilm, which often causes recurrent blockages.
Removing ice jams and difficult cases
Sometimes the water does not drain out not because of dirt, but because an ice plug has formed in the bend of the tube. This often happens if the refrigerator operates non-stop or the temperature regime is disturbed. In such cases, mechanical cleaning may be ineffective and even dangerous.
The safest way to deal with ice is time and heat. Leave the defrosted refrigerator with the doors open for a longer period, up to 5-6 hours. You can carefully direct a stream of warm (not hot!) air from a hairdryer to the hole area, but this must be done very carefully, constantly moving the hairdryer so as not to melt the plastic of the inner panel.
Can I use boiling water?
Using hot boiling water is not recommended, since a sharp temperature change can lead to cracks in the plastic groove or damage to the seals. It is better to use warm water at a temperature of 40-50 degrees.
In difficult cases, when the blockage is deep in the system (for example, at the junction with the tray above the compressor), access to the rear of the unit may be required. Remove the back panel of the refrigerator (after unplugging it!), find the outlet drain tube and try to blow it out or clean it from the compressor side. Dirt and factory shavings often accumulate here.
If you are the owner of equipment Indesit or Ariston, pay attention to the design of the groove: in some models it has a specific bend, where large pieces of ice most often get stuck. In such situations, patience is your main tool.
Prevention of blockages and care recommendations
To prevent the problem with water at the bottom of the refrigerator from returning, it is important to follow simple operating rules. Regular defrosting (even for No Frost systems it is recommended to do this once a year) will help avoid ice accumulation in hard-to-reach places. Make sure that the products do not touch the back wall of the chamber.
Periodically, once every 3-4 months, carry out preventive rinsing of the drainage hole with warm water, even if there are no visible problems. It will only take a couple of minutes, but will save you time and nerves in the future. It is also recommended to check the tightness of the door: if the seal is worn, excess moisture enters the chamber, which increases the load on the drainage system.
- 🥦 Do not store food in open packaging directly against the back wall.
- 🧹 Wipe the inside surface of the chamber with a soft cloth during each general cleaning.
- 🌡️ Monitor the temperature regime and do not set the values too low unless necessary.

What should you do if water flows out onto the floor and does not stay inside?
If water is found on the floor under the refrigerator, this may mean that the condensate tray (located above the compressor) is full or misaligned. It is also possible that the drain tube has come off the fitting. Check the integrity of the tray and the correct installation of the tube.
How to understand that the drainage hole is clogged with ice and not dirt?
If upon inspection it is clear that the hole is completely white and opaque, and the refrigerator itself has not been defrosted for a long time, most likely it is ice. A dirt clog usually looks like a dark plug or slime. Ice blockage is often accompanied by a “fur coat” on the back wall.
Can a vacuum cleaner be used to clean the drain?
You can use a vacuum cleaner, but with caution. You need to wrap the vacuum cleaner hose tube with a rag and press it tightly to the hole, creating a vacuum. However, this method is effective only for removing water and soft debris; it may not pull out dense plugs.
Why is there still water standing after cleaning?
Perhaps the blockage is deeper than you reached with the tool, or the tube is bent/flattened. The reason may also be that the refrigerator is not tilted correctly: if it stands level or tilted back, the water will not drain by gravity. Check the adjustment of the legs.
